SRINAGAR: A family in a Tral village has accused local army unit of a nocturnal raid and assault. They have alleged their daughter was dragged out, triggering a hue and cry and eventually leading to the villagers intervention.

Local news gatherer KNO identified the girl as Ishrat Jan, who has alleged that her clothes were torn before she fell unconscious and was later taken to hospital. The family lives in Sir Jageer village.

The family alleged that their home is routinely being raided. Of the three sons, report quoting the family said, one is in jail for three months. The family has demanded a halt in the raids. They have spoken to media on record and offered details of the nocturnal raid.

Former Chief Minister, Mehbooba Mufti had tweeted about the incident during the day. “Army from Yagwani camp in Tral ransacked homes & ruthlessly thrashed a family last night. The daughter owing to her serious injuries was admitted to the hospital. Not the first time that civilians from this village have been beaten up by the army in this area (sic),” Mehbooba tweeted.

Police and the army have told the news gatherer that allegations are baseless. “An army night domination party had gone to a village where they spotted two persons near Arapal Nala. The duo were called and were being questioned, Ali Mohammed Chopan and his family came out of the house which was nearby,” it quoted an officer saying. “As they came out, Ishrat Jan feigned fainting while other members started shouting after which other villagers came out and started blaming the army for ransacking the house and beating the girl.”

“Basically, they have links with militancy,” SSP Awantipora Mohammed Yousuf told the news agency. “One of their sons is already in jail after he was arrested in a militancy related case.”
